Sizing Up Your Space
First, measure your living room to ensure the sofa you purchase is a comfortable size. Consider not only the floor space but also the height and depth of the sofa. A sofa that's too large will take up too much space in the living room and be out of place, while a sofa that's too small won't provide the necessary functionality.

Loveseats: Space-Saving Champions
Loveseats are perfect for compact spaces β ideal for relaxing, chatting, or watching movies. Loveseats, ideal for compact spaces, perfectly fulfill the core functions of daily sitting, relaxing, communicating, and watching movies.
Loveseats typically comfortably accommodate two people without taking up as much space as larger sofas, adding a sense of spaciousness and airiness to the living room. Modular loveseats with storage often feature minimalist designs, increasing storage capacity while avoiding crowding or feeling oppressive.

L-Shaped Sectional Sofas: Smart Sophistication for Small Spaces
If you're looking for practicality and space-saving, then an L-shaped sectional sofa is the ideal choice. Whether you have a square or rectangular living room, the L-shaped sofa perfectly utilizes right angles, turning unused corners into cozy seating areas that make the most of your space. transforming previously unused "dead corners" into comfortable seating areas and maximizing space utilization.
Its volume and enclosed form naturally define the living room's seating area, creating a stable, spacious, and enveloping core. It's more than just a piece of furniture; it's the perfect spot for watching TV, napping, or using your phone.

Choosing the Right Sofa Color
Besides the sofa's size and purpose, the sofa's color is another factor to consider in a small space. This is because the color of the sofa can visually influence the layout of the space. Generally, choose neutral colors such as cream, beige, light gray, and soft blue, which can make a room appear more spacious.
Neutral tones also work with any style, so you can update your dΓ©cor later without replacing the sofa. Neutral colors are also adaptable to any style, allowing you to change your style later without having to replace the sofa.
Choosing the right sofa color not only enhances the sense of space but also makes your small living room feel both welcoming and stylish.
